Music Publishers Canada delegation returns to London for CREATE UK trade mission
Thirteen music publishers from across Canada travelled to London, England from February 8 to 11, 2026 for Music Publishers Canada’s CREATE UK trade mission. The publishers were also joined by representatives from CMRRA and SOCAN.
The programming included a day at the office of Music Publishers Association (MPA) UK. Sessions were comprised of presentations by MPA, PRS for Music, and Meta on topics including AI, the UK industry, and how to champion, represent and support all members of the publishing community.
MPC’s also hosted the UK version of its popular Meet the Music Supervisor series at Canada House in Trafalgar Square that featured music supervisors from the UK. The supervisors participated in two panels on trends in UK music supervision and then met with the publishers for a series of 110 1:1 b2b meetings. A group of Canadian songwriters also travelled with the delegation to explore creative opportunities and co-writes.
